> Problem: if an app opens too many input streams, then all the http 
> connections in the S3A pool can be used up; all attempts to do other FS 
> operations fail timing out for http pool access
> Proposed simple solution: log better what's going on with input stream 
> lifecyce, specifically
> # include URL of file in open, reopen & close events
> # maybe: Separate logger for these events, though S3A Input stream should be 
> enough as it doesn't do much else.
> # maybe: have some prefix in the events like "Lifecycle", so that you could 
> use the existing log @ debug, grep for that phrase and look at the printed 
> URLs to identify what's going on
> # stream metrics: expose some of the state of the http connection pool and/or 
> active input and output streams
> Idle output streams don't use up http connections, as they only connect 
> during block upload.
